为了账号安全,请及时绑定邮箱和手机立即绑定

怎么用char做啊?,不太会做

        final char sex='男!';
        final char sex2='女!';
  System.out.println(sex);
        System.out.println(sex);
  
 }

正在回答

6 回答

同学,变量名要用大写SEX

0 回复 有任何疑惑可以回复我~
#1

慕粉4016949 提问者

你是说常量名不能用关键字是吧
2016-09-23 回复 有任何疑惑可以回复我~

public class HelloWorld{
    public static void main(String[] args) {
        final char MSEX = '男';
        final char WSEX ='女';
        System.out.println(MSEX);
        System.out.println(WSEX);
        
    }
}

0 回复 有任何疑惑可以回复我~

单个字符的时候用char,多个字符用String,你的引号内‘男!’是多个字符,单写一个‘男’可以用char,或者将char改为String

0 回复 有任何疑惑可以回复我~

其实不用再一性别,非要用性别“sex”关键字,后面可以跟其他,这样也是可以显示出来的

0 回复 有任何疑惑可以回复我~
       final char sex='男';
       final char sex2='女';
 System.out.println(sex);
 System.out.println(sex2);

由于char类型只能存放两个字节,又因为一个汉字为两个字节,所以,,,,,,看代码

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
Java入门第一季(IDEA工具)升级版
  • 参与学习       1162962    人
  • 解答问题       17550    个

0基础萌新入门第一课,从Java环境搭建、工具使用、基础语法开始

进入课程

怎么用char做啊?,不太会做

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信